Have you ever wondered what happens to your assets if you don’t have a legally registered will in the UAE? For many expatriates, this question remains unanswered until it’s too late. Without proper planning, your hard-earned money, property, and even guardianship of your children could face unnecessary complications.

In the UAE, the absence of a will can lead to lengthy and costly legal processes. This is especially true for non-Muslim expatriates, whose assets may not be distributed according to their wishes. Key Considerations When Appointing Executors and Guardians

Ensuring your loved ones are cared for according to your wishes starts with careful planning. Selecting the right executor and guardians is a critical step in protecting your family’s future. We guide you through this process, ensuring every decision reflects your intentions.

Choosing the Right Executor

An executor plays a vital role in managing your estate. We recommend selecting a trustworthy spouse or partner as the primary executor. This ensures someone you trust oversees the distribution of your assets.

It’s also wise to appoint alternate executors. This prevents complications if the primary executor is unavailable. Our team helps you evaluate candidates based on their reliability and ability to handle legal responsibilities.

Designating Beneficiaries and Guardians

Protecting the welfare of a minor child is a top priority. Clearly designate beneficiaries and guardians in your plan. This ensures your children are cared for by someone you trust.

We also advise appointing substitute guardians. This provides a safety net if the primary guardian cannot fulfill their role. Our guidance ensures your wishes are honored without delay.

Overview of Local and DIFC Legal Processes

The UAE offers multiple channels for registering your legal documents. The Abu Dhabi Judicial Department and the DIFC are two primary options. Each has its own set of rules and benefits, and we help you choose the best fit for your needs.

For example, the judicial department in Abu Dhabi handles assets within the emirate, while the DIFC caters to expatriates with assets in Dubai and Ras Al Khaimah. Understanding these differences ensures your plan aligns with your goals.

Why is it important to plan a will in the UAE?

Planning a will ensures your assets are distributed according to your wishes. Without one, local laws may dictate the distribution, which might not align with your intentions, especially for expatriates.

How does the registration process work?

The process involves drafting your will, submitting it to the Abu Dhabi Judicial Department or DIFC, and paying the required fees. We guide you through each step to ensure a smooth and efficient experience.

Can I appoint a guardian for my minor child in my will?

Yes, you can designate a guardian for your minor child. This ensures their care aligns with your wishes, providing peace of mind for your family’s future.

What is the difference between DIFC and Abu Dhabi Civil Family Court channels?

DIFC courts follow English common law, while Abu Dhabi Civil Family Court adheres to UAE civil law. We help you choose the best option based on your circumstances and preferences.
